What Is Marble Effect Powder Coating? Applications, Benefits, and Buying Considerations

Marble effect powder coating is a decorative powder coating system designed to create the visual variation of natural marble on metal surfaces. Instead of using real stone, the coating combines carefully selected colors, patterns, and application techniques to produce veining, mottling, or stone-like movement after curing. I see it used when manufacturers want a premium appearance with the production efficiency and metal protection of powder coating.

Typical applications include aluminum profiles, steel furniture, lighting components, gates, railings, architectural panels, and exterior fixtures. The final result depends on the powder chemistry, color combination, substrate preparation, spray method, curing profile, and the desired level of pattern variation. Buyers should therefore evaluate a sample panel and technical specification before approving a large production order.

How Marble Effect Powder Coating Works

Powder coating is applied as a dry powder to a prepared metal surface, commonly through electrostatic spraying. The powder is then heated so that the particles melt, flow, and form a continuous film. In a marble effect system, the appearance is controlled so that more than one color or visual tone remains visible rather than producing a uniform solid finish.

Some marble-like effects use a controlled mixture of powder particles, while others rely on bonded particles, multiple application stages, or a special decorative process. The correct method depends on the design, equipment, batch size, and required repeatability. I do not recommend treating every marble effect powder as interchangeable because two products with similar color names can behave differently during spraying and curing.

Why Application Control Matters

A marble pattern is intentionally varied, but it still needs to remain commercially acceptable from panel to panel. Excessive powder separation, inconsistent spray distance, incorrect gun settings, or uneven curing can change the visual balance of the finish. For this reason, production approval should include a reference panel, agreed viewing conditions, and clear acceptance criteria for color, pattern, gloss, and surface defects.

Core Functions and Benefits

Decorative Value

The primary function is to provide a distinctive stone-inspired appearance on metal components. Marble effect powder coating can support premium product positioning without adding the weight and handling requirements associated with actual stone. It also gives designers more flexibility in combining a marble appearance with metal profiles, fabricated panels, or formed components.

Surface Protection

When the coating system is correctly selected and applied, it creates a protective film that helps isolate the metal from moisture, handling, and everyday environmental exposure. The level of protection is not determined by appearance alone. Resin type, pretreatment, film build, curing, edge coverage, and the service environment all influence coating performance.

Production Efficiency

Powder coating is a dry finishing process, so it does not require the same liquid solvent management approach as many conventional wet paints. Overspray collection and reuse may be possible for suitable solid-color systems, although decorative multi-color effects can require more careful process control. I advise buyers to confirm recovery, reclaim, and color-change procedures with the coating line operator before selecting a product.

Where Marble Effect Powder Coating Is Used

Architectural applications are one of the most visible use areas. Aluminum doors, window profiles, curtain-wall components, balustrades, façade trims, and decorative panels can use a marble appearance to support a stone, mineral, or luxury design theme. For outdoor architecture, the specification should address ultraviolet exposure, moisture, regional climate, and the expected service life.

Furniture and interior products may also use marble effect finishes on steel tables, shelving, chairs, cabinet components, and display fixtures. Interior projects often provide more flexibility in resin selection, but cleaning chemicals, abrasion, contact frequency, and indoor humidity still matter. The finish should be tested against the actual use conditions rather than selected only from a color chart.

Other possible uses include lighting housings, metal accessories, garden structures, elevator details, retail fixtures, and equipment covers. The application is a good fit when the buyer wants a repeatable decorative finish on metal and accepts that the pattern will have controlled variation. It may be less suitable when the project requires the exact veining of a particular natural stone slab.

Types and Material Options

Polyester-Based Systems

Polyester powder coatings are commonly considered for exterior metal applications because suppliers can formulate them for weathering requirements. However, exterior suitability must be confirmed through the specific product technical data and project requirements. A polyester marble effect for façade components should not automatically be assumed to have the same performance as a standard exterior solid color.

Epoxy and Hybrid Systems

Epoxy or epoxy-polyester hybrid systems may be considered for interior applications where decorative appearance and general protection are important. These systems can offer useful surface properties for indoor products, but epoxy-based coatings may not be the preferred choice for prolonged direct outdoor exposure. I recommend matching the resin system to the environment before comparing color or price.

Application and Effect Options

Marble appearances can differ in base tone, vein contrast, pattern scale, gloss, and texture. A buyer may request white marble, gray marble, black marble, warm stone, or a custom mineral-inspired design, but the available effect depends on the supplier’s formulation and application process. A physical sample is more reliable than a digital image because monitor settings and lighting can change the perceived color.

Key Specifications to Review

Specification Why It Matters Typical Buying Question
Film thickness Influences coverage, appearance, edge protection, and pattern development. Is a target around 60–120 microns suitable for this product and substrate?
Curing schedule Controls flow, adhesion, hardness, and the final decorative effect. Does the powder require approximately 180–200°C metal temperature, and for how long?
Gloss and texture Changes how the marble pattern is perceived under different lighting. Should the finish be matte, satin, or gloss, and what measurement method applies?
Weathering requirement Helps determine resin selection and suitability for outdoor service. Is the project interior, sheltered exterior, or fully exposed?

The figures in the table are practical specification ranges or reference questions, not a universal formula for every marble effect powder. The supplier should provide the applicable technical data sheet and application guidance for the selected product. I also recommend testing the actual substrate, because aluminum and steel can produce different visual and adhesion results.

Buyer Selection Factors

Define the End Use First

Start with the application environment, substrate, expected handling, cleaning method, and exposure level. A decorative interior cabinet does not have the same requirements as an exposed architectural panel near a coast. Clear requirements help the supplier recommend a suitable resin, pretreatment approach, gloss level, and curing window.

Approve Samples Before Production

Request a physical panel using the intended substrate and, where possible, the intended spray process. Review the sample under the lighting conditions used by the final customer, because gloss and vein contrast can appear different under warm indoor light, daylight, or directional lighting. Approve both the overall color and the acceptable degree of pattern variation.

Check Process Compatibility

Ask whether the powder is suitable for the customer’s spray guns, booth layout, curing oven, and production speed. Decorative effects may require more careful gun movement and more frequent process checks than a conventional single-color coating. Buyers should also clarify minimum order quantity, packaging, color development charges, shelf life, technical documentation, and expected lead time.
